Output 2d6ba26e56330db74b800817c6f0b47f0aa6b4e36434b81c836e2a2f03708959:3

value
53211108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e76554ff8bb8fdbe29958622dd813174c90f594 OP_EQUAL
address
M9DdT46pLbQ1H9fDKHVvt862Z4Rfehhusx
transaction
2d6ba26e56330db74b800817c6f0b47f0aa6b4e36434b81c836e2a2f03708959
spent
true